Nadia — heads up for tonight. The roof-terrace door at Fenwick Court is jamming again; you have to lift the handle while pushing, otherwise it won't latch and the alarm trips around 02:00 like last week. Maintenance says they'll fix it Thursday, believe it when I see it. Do a check at midnight and again before handover. If you need to get out there to reset the latch, use the code below.

badge for yahif-bahaf: bdg-XUBUM-7

QUARTERLY PLANNING NOTE — Reseller Programme

For the finance team: the Kestrelpoint reseller programme enters phase two next quarter. Tier structure remains three levels; margins are 15%, 22%, and 28% respectively, paid on collected revenue only. Please model deferred rebates carefully, as accrual timing caught us out last cycle. Onboarding costs per reseller are capped at the agreed figure in the planning workbook. One confidential consideration follows and should inform your projections.

board note of kafof-yahag: Druaelox Foods plans to raise the Holwyn list price by 35 percent in July.

**Action item: shard the Pebbleton profile store**

Owner: whoever's on call when Marisol is out. The profile store tipped over again during the Lumen launch, so we're committing to sharding by user-ID range before next quarter. Nothing scary day-to-day, but watch the hot-partition dashboard. The shard map, rollout phases, and rollback plan are on the internal project page.

operations page: https://confluence.lumicsys.internal/pages/browse/display/browse/218b

## Authentication

FeedSentry (our podcast feed validator) won't validate anything until it can talk to the internal CastRegistry service. Release managers: before cutting a release, run the full validation suite against staging so malformed enclosures don't slip into production feeds. Auth is just a single service key passed in the request header — nothing fancy, but don't bake it into the release artifact. For staging runs, use the key below.

gateway credential: qvz23-XSZTNBjrucz4Q49XMT1TuVw